 Gloria Jean Thompson was born on Saturday, April 17th, 1948, in Texarkana, Arkansas to Bernice Hubbard and Alonzo Warren Sr. Gloria lived a life grounded in faith, service, and love for others. Gloria dedicated thirty-five years of faithful service to CHRISTUS St. Michael Health System where she worked in Central Supply as a Senior Supply Tech. A devoted Christian, Gloria gave her life to Christ at an early age and was known for her faith in God and being a prayer warrior who consistently lifted others up in prayer. She was a member of Park Avenue Baptist Church under the leadership of Pastor Reco L. Boyd. Gloria found joy in watching the Lifetime channel, Bonanza, the Game Show Network, and eating fish often brought by cousin, Lee Daniel. Above all, she cherished time spent with her beloved grandchildren, often telling each one they were her favorite, while being able to raise her eldest grandchild, Marcus. She was able to be cared for by her three youngest grandchildren…Brenden, Adrienne, and Adrianna, who assisted with rides to dialysis, showering, and preparing meals as her health declined.


Gloria passed away peacefully on Monday, April 13th, 2026, at the age of seventy-seven due to kidney failure. She was preceded in death by her parents, Bernice Hubbard, Alonzo Warren Sr., and Charles Hubbard; siblings, Lonnie (Connie) Thompson, Alonzo Warren Jr., Annie Warren, and Bobby Joe Watson; cousin, Bobbie Thompson; former pastor, Eva R. Ellis; and her best friend, Bettie Kendrick.


Those left to cherish her memory include her children, Eleanor Stiger (Amarillo, TX), LeGrand (Shannon) Thompson (Dallas, TX), Troy (Verlee) Thompson (Cordova, TN), Jerry (Kawanda) Thompson (Texarkana, TX), and Jennifer Thompson (Texarkana, AR); siblings, Wilma Watson (Grandview, MO), Mary Colston (New Boston, TX), Alvin (Sharon) Thompson, Malvin (Anette) Thompson (Blue Springs, MO), Ritsy Warren and Sharon King (both of Texarkana, AR), Katherine Taylor (Mesquite, TX), Michael Cheatum and Earl Cheatum (both of Texarkana), and Iesha Warren (Fresno, CA); thirteen grandchildren; twenty-six great-grandchildren; seven great-great-grandchildren; and special friends, Jackie Young, Janet Legardye, Nita Davis, and Glenna Row.
